How Can I Grow Spiritually and Continue to Develop My Ministry Skills?

As a minister, it’s important to not only have a strong spiritual foundation but also to continually grow and develop your ministry skills. Whether you’re a pastor, a worship leader, or a youth minister, there are many ways to deepen your spiritual life and improve your ministry skills. In this blog post, we’ll explore some practical steps you can take to grow spiritually and continue to develop your ministry skills.

Invest in Your Spiritual Life

Investing in your spiritual life is essential to growing as a minister. Make time for prayer, Bible study, and worship. Attend retreats, conferences, and other spiritual events that can help you deepen your relationship with God. Seek out spiritual mentors or accountability partners who can provide support and guidance as you grow in your faith.

Attend Ministry Training Programs

Attending ministry training programs is another effective way to develop your ministry skills. Many churches and organizations offer training programs, workshops, and conferences that focus on specific ministry skills such as preaching, leadership, or counseling. Consider attending these programs to learn new skills, connect with other ministers, and stay up-to-date with current trends and practices in ministry.

Seek Out Feedback

Seeking out feedback from others is another effective way to grow as a minister. Ask for feedback from other ministers, church leaders, or members of your congregation. Be open to constructive criticism and suggestions for improvement. Use feedback as an opportunity to reflect on your strengths and weaknesses and make adjustments to improve your ministry skills.

Collaborate with Others

Collaborating with others is an effective way to develop your ministry skills and grow spiritually. Work with other ministers or leaders in your church or community to plan events, coordinate ministries, or share resources. Collaborating with others can provide opportunities to learn from others’ experiences, develop new skills, and build relationships that can support and encourage your ministry.

Read and Study

Reading and studying is another effective way to develop your ministry skills and grow spiritually. Read books and articles on ministry topics, theology, or spiritual development. Attend classes or seminars on ministry-related topics or enroll in online courses. By continuing to learn and grow, you can deepen your understanding of ministry and expand your skillset.

In conclusion, growing spiritually and developing your ministry skills requires intentional effort and a commitment to learning and growth. By investing in your spiritual life, attending ministry training programs, seeking out feedback, collaborating with others, and reading and studying, you can continue to grow and develop as a minister and serve God and His people with excellence.
